Job Description:
Summary/Objective:

The Senior Research Associate will contribute to internal efforts to drive innovation and product development. The Senior Research Associate will work with the Scientists, in the design of experiments to achieve project objectives, execute development studies, conduct data analysis, document results, and meet milestones to support our CRISPR and Synthetic Biology-based platforms for molecular diagnostics.

Essential Functions:

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form these essential functions.

  • Express, purify and characterize proteins, and other assay reagents
  • Assist in the development, scale up and production or technology transfer of reagents
  • Assist in the development, optimization, and validation of new assays for target detection
  • Conduct laboratory experiments and studies according to approved protocols,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), and Work Instruction Documents (WIDs).
  • Communicate regularly with supervisor to relay project progress, experiment results, and data analysis; openly and thoughtfully discuss challenges.
  • Adhere to and follow processes and procedures such as documenting, recording, and completing work in electronic laboratory notebooks.
  • Maintain laboratory equipment and inventory
  • Present to internal teams in a concise, cohesive manner
  • Assist in authoring SOPs, WIDs for developed processes
  • May assist in technology transfer to external vendors
  • Contribute to experimental design, data analysis, critical thinking, and problem-solving to improve methods and procedures
  • Independently troubleshoot and make suggestions for process improvements

Required Education and Experience: 

  • BS/MS in Biochemistry, Chemistry, Bioengineering, or related field with 2 years of related experience.  Experience in assay development and/or process development in industrial setting preferred
  • Knowledge and laboratory experience with common molecular biology, and bioprocessing techniques (both upstream and downstream)
  • Background in cell culture and purification of various types of proteins preferred
